As you can probably tell I have taken the P.1030 and created another one of Camm’s drawings, the P.1027. This particular design was plucked from the depths of a google image search and in my opinion is rather a beautiful design. The “Cyclone” name is not my own branding but was read in a forum somewhere in the internet. I rather liked whoever’s idea it was to give that name to the design so it stuck. I’ve wandered off piste from the design with the exhaust configuration. This was inspired by RamboJutter’s Sea Fury and I rather liked the attention to detail he put in to it. My attempts at the exhaust however are rather crude by comparison but I hope the overall effect has been achieved!

The P.1027 was essentially a slightly enlarged tempest powered by the mighty Rolls-Royce R.46 engine. This was projected to produce 2,500-4000 hp and reach speeds of up to 500mph. With looks to rival the spitfire and performance to blow your socks off, the P.1027 would have been a thing to behold. Alas, she remained confined to paper....until now!
